International Scientific Conference “Art Nouveau Diversities in Regional Context”. Call for Papers

23.10.—24.10.2025.

The Riga Art Nouveau Centre invites Art Nouveau experts, researchers, architects, cultural heritage specialists from different countries to participate in the international conference "Art Nouveau Diversity in Regional Context", which will take place on 23 and 24 October in the Riga, Latvia.

The conference will highlight the importance of Riga as an Art Nouveau metropolis in the European cultural space, focusing on the interpretations of the style in different regions. Riga is distinguished by its outstanding Art Nouveau architecture, art and culture and therefore is the perfect place to gather the most knowledgeable experts on the style and to discuss the diversity, preservation and understanding of this rich cultural heritage today. The conference will present studies analysing the manifestations of Art Nouveau in different European cities, highlighting the style's imagery, originality and local specificities. Participants will have the opportunity to get acquainted with the latest findings of Latvian and foreign researchers. Selected papers will be considered for publication in special book volume.

The Conference Programme Committee is calling for abstract submissions until 5 May by filling in the registration form: https://ej.uz/ArtNouveauDiversitiesinRegionalContext.
Notifications of the inclusion of abstracts in the conference programme will be sent by 20 May.
